++ Altira Group contributes minority holding in R-Quadrat to
exchange-traded Magnat
++ New heavyweight in property asset management created

Altira AG ('Altira Group'), an asset management company focusing on
alternative investment strategies, announced today that it would contribute
its minority holding in R-Quadrat Immobilien GmbH to exchange-traded MAGNAT
Real Estate Opportunities. The remaining R-Quadrat shareholders will
likewise contribute their shares, with the result that, when the
transaction is concluded, R-Quadrat will be wholly owned by Magnat.

Implementation of the transaction will create an exchange-traded,
integrated property asset manager with assets under management of EUR 500
million and a substantial inventory of properties in Germany, Austria and
key countries of Eastern Europe. Altira Group will hold 1,936,907 shares in
the new entity, amounting to a 14% holding.

The transaction will permit the Altira Group to make a significant advance
in its 'Other Alternative Investments' segment. In this segment, Altira
puts together (minority) interests in selected asset-management boutiques
which do not focus on Altira's three core areas: German 'Mittelstand' &
Restructurings, Renewable Energy & Natural Resources and Africa.

Altira Group CEO Michael Rieder notes: 'It is precisely our 'Other
Alternative Investments' business area that is allowing us to grow through
acquisitions as well. Our aim this year is to enter into at least one other
strategic minority holding.'

++ About Altira Group

The Altira Group is an owner-managed, listed asset management company that
focuses on alternative investment strategies for institutional and private
investors. The Altira Group focuses on both established and newly
developing future-oriented growth markets. The specialised knowledge, many
years of experience and entrepreneurial thinking and action of the Altira
Group's investment teams allows them to apply an active investment approach
('high alpha strategies') to achieve sustainable above-average returns in
these markets.
